Lamb's lettuce salad, slices of duck breast, oranges & honey vinaigrette

Course: Main course
Preparation time: 25 minutes
Cooking time: 15 minutes
Cost per serving: 4,33 €
Energy: 977 kcal / serving
Nutritional score:

Instructions

  • 1.   Start this salad recipe by scoring the skin of the duck breasts. Season both sides with salt. Cook them in a pan without any fat, starting with the skin side down. After 5 minutes, remove the excess fat and flip the duck breasts. Continue cooking for 5 minutes. Off the heat, wrap the duck breasts in aluminum foil to keep them warm and tenderize them.
  • 2.   Peel the oranges and remove the segments (see below). Toast the hazelnuts in a dry pan for a few minutes. Let them cool, then roughly chop them. Wash and dry the lamb's lettuce.
  • 3.   Mix the orange juice, vinegar, honey, salt, and pepper. While stirring, add the olive oil.
  • 4.   Slice the duck breasts and arrange the plates with lamb's lettuce, duck breast, hazelnuts, and orange segments. Season with vinaigrette.

Ingredients for servings

  • 2 duck breasts
  • 150 g of lamb's lettuce
  • 2 oranges
  • 30 g of hazelnut
  • 4 tablespoon of orange juice
  • 1 tablespoon of Sherry vinegar
  • 6 tablespoon of ol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on of honey
